Munster’s options at out-half are being squeezed further for the start of the new season with news that JJ Hanrahan has sustained a concussion and is unavailable for this weekend’s pre-season meeting with Leicester Tigers in Cork.

Jack Crowley is currently sidelined until the New Year at least with a lower limb vascular injury while new signing Will Harrison is out for now with a reaggravation of a knee injury suffered in recent weeks.

That leaves the young pair of Tom Wood and Charlie O’Shea as options at ten with suggestions online that the former may also be carrying an injury. Head coach Clayton McMillan will be updating the media imminently.

Hooker Max Clein is also unavailable with a neck injury although that is balanced by the news that the province’s new Springbok hooker Marnus van der Merwe has returned to full training and took part in an “internal hit-out” at Crescent College Comprehensive last week.

Van der Merwe, who signed from Scarlets, carried a calf injury into the summer.

Alex Nankivell was also involved in that Crescent outing last week, having missed the pre-season game away to La Rochelle late last month with a knock.

Munster face Tigers at Virgin Media Park at 7.15pm this Friday while the ‘A’ side goes up against Connacht Eagles on the Thomond Park back pitch at 1pm on the same day. The season opens against Glasgow in Limerick eight days later.
